Today may be a record for me in toughing it out in such "unfavorable" conditions. I joined my good friend and fellow Homosassa Guides Association member Capt. Rick Sratt for a full day out of Homosassa. It was three anglers to each boat and I had Rob, Trenton and Sam for the day and we shoved off from Macrae's at 8am, to find some trout. We reached the mouth of the river and we were welcomed to a steady South wind at about 10knts. We made a run to the outer keys and used them the best we could to make the fishing conditions more pleasant. The trout were biting pretty well despite the white caps. We totaled between the two boats, 26 keepers plus a mackerel and pompano. I will say this, by 1pm it was gusting to over 20knts at times and it was "rough". The day was a success and I thank my crew for having their sea legs and look forward to seeing you again next time you're in Homosassa... Capt. Dan
